Battery screwed!
My 9780 started switching itself off. it started a week back and now its just unbearable.
it switches on again without my need to take off the battery.
when i took off the cover, the battery seemed a little loose against the pins. so now i have to put a piece of paper to make it tight.
DO i need a new battery?
Or can i work it out without using the paper?

This is no big deal since replacement batteries don;t cost that much.
One thing that batteries do when they begin to fail is that they swell up, just a bit. Take the battery out and run your fingers over the two large flat sides (top and bottom). If the battery does not feel flat (there is a little bulge) - especially in the center then, the battery is suspect. Please check this.
Does the phone charge? When you go to Options, Device, Device and Status Information what is the battery charge percentage? You can get the same result by typing <Alt><LeftShift>H
When you plug the phone into the wall charger, do you see the charge symbol by the battery?
You should not need a piece of paper to hold the battery in place. This makes me wonder if you have the correct battery in your phone. Is the phone new? If you do not mind me asking where did you buy it?
